The Best Areas to Stay in Waterton Lakes
Waterton Townsite is the best choice to stay at the heart of the park and easily enjoy the main services. This is where most accommodations, restaurants, and shops are located. You can quickly reach Waterton Lake, several trails, and village activities. It is ideal for a first stay, a weekend on site, or if you prioritize convenience.
Then, the lake and main attractions area allow you to enjoy a spectacular setting from the moment you wake up. Indeed, the Waterton Park Front Area is near the most beautiful viewpoints and provides quick access to water activities. The atmosphere is quieter, with a real sense of immersion in the park's landscapes. It is an excellent option for a romantic stay or for those who want to be close to the must-see sites.
For more tranquility or to reduce your budget, we recommend looking towards accommodations away from the center or in the surroundings. The outskirts of the park and Cardston offer a more flexible alternative, sometimes with more availability in high season. The experience is less central but often more peaceful and economical. FAQ - Staying around Waterton Lakes National Park
How many nights should I plan for Waterton Lakes?
To fully enjoy, we ideally recommend planning 2 to 3 nights. With 1 night, you'll mostly have time to see a famous viewpoint and take a short hike, but the experience might feel a bit frustrating. With 2 nights, you can combine a nice hike (ridges, lakes, waterfalls), a wildlife outing at sunrise or sunset, and a more relaxing moment by the water. With 3 nights, you can add a longer hike or a buffer day depending on the weather, which is very useful in the mountains.
Can you visit the area without a car?
It's doable, but not simple. Once there, the village and a few trailheads are accessible on foot, and in high season, there are shuttles/organized tours depending on the year. However, the most beautiful viewpoints and several iconic hikes usually require road access, and public transport options from major cities remain limited. If you don’t have a car, opt for central accommodation, plan your trips in advance, and rely on guided tours or carpooling.
What is the best time to stay at Waterton Lakes?
The most pleasant time to stay at Waterton Lakes National Park is from late June to mid-September: all services are open, trails are generally passable, and the days are longer. July-August offers more stable weather, but also the highest rates and reduced availability: book early. June and September are excellent compromises, quieter, with beautiful lights and often more active wildlife. Outside of summer, several accommodations close, and some roads/trails may be affected by snow or wind.
